Transaction ed1dd77589223e53ce49f96a195e49c3fa9af245b01023ec2132ecf22a349a10
1 Input
1 Output
-
ed1dd77589223e53ce49f96a195e49c3fa9af245b01023ec2132ecf22a349a10:0
- value
- 2430392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 14824e131e1d98af72fb0ad498be9851502553e0 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12sScawuW6RdXbPUhHEbGvyATGhvZV8tzA